Over the last decade, computational programming has developed steadily and reached into the quantum area, yielding mind-bending gadgets that promise unthinkable ranges of energy.
In 2020, as an example, Chinese language scientists tapped a quantum laptop to run a math drawback that may’ve taken a typical supercomputer 2.5 billion years to unravel. The quantum machine solved it in 200 seconds.
However the hype goes far past superhero calculations. Quantum computing holds the potential to remodel how we work together with nature.
It might hyperfast-track drug discovery by quickly sifting by way of molecular buildings, a feat IBM has partnered with Cleveland Clinic to discover. It might increase web safety towards near-unhackability, incomes consideration from the US Division of Vitality. Even manufacturing firms, equivalent to car big BMW, have entered the quantum sport as a result of it might excellent supplies science and rewrite the framework for synthetic intelligence.
We might be on the verge of a quantum revolution the place scientists can develop remedy at document speeds, predict climate with unimaginable certainty and uncover new angles on physics.
There is a catch, although.
Prototype quantum computer systems nonetheless work on comparatively small scales. Qubits, the essential models within the quantum model of laptop language, are the driving power behind a quantum PC’s energy. Most present quantum processors high out at a number of dozen qubits, and the most important processor, constructed by IBM, presently stands at 127 qubits. These numbers aren’t almost sufficient for quantum breakthroughs.
However what could be? In an try to evaluate how far alongside the quantum timeline we presently are, Mark Webber, a quantum architect at English startup Common Quantum, and his crew calculated the quantity of qubits one would theoretically have to hack the formidable safety system employed by bitcoin, the decentralized digital forex that is been a risky funding, captured the eye of Elon Musk and develop into the image of a looming revolution in finance.
Brief reply? A number of hundreds of thousands greater than IBM’s mere 127-qubit processor lighting the way in which.
Bitcoin’s quantum weak spot
Bitcoin’s safety system is taken into account ultra-secure in opposition to classical computer systems, which is why it affords a terrific technique to gauge quantum computing energy. It’s totally advanced, however here is what that you must know for our functions.
Each time a transaction is made, two vital issues occur.
A public key, out there to everybody, and a safe non-public key, seen solely to the spender, are generated. This key combo is then digitally “written” onto a ledger of financial transactions inside the system, aka a blockchain.
James Martin/CNET
After that, the transaction kind of “locks,” thereby stopping anybody from doing something with the related funds. However there is a blindside: “When somebody makes a transaction in bitcoin, it is introduced to the world, nevertheless it’s not utterly safe till it has been built-in into the blockchain,” Webber stated.
In different phrases, between the general public declaration of a transaction and the mixing, there is a vulnerability window. Inside that window, the funds can, technically, be manipulated. I say technically as a result of that’d require algorithms so completely advanced even the strongest supercomputers do not have sufficient computing energy to carry out them — and you’ll neglect about people manually trying to. Quantum computer systems could, finally.
“For those who did have a quantum laptop and it might operate shortly sufficient, you may theoretically apply it to transactions routinely to re-divert [them] to a special deal with, for instance,” Webber stated.
Although the window’s basic ballpark ranges from 10 minutes to a day, Webber says its finiteness makes it a very good take a look at for “We have got a desired runtime, what number of qubits do we’d like?”
However earlier than we go any additional, let’s talk about the place all this qubit energy originates. It is thanks to 2 dazzling quantum options you will not imagine aren’t science fiction: superposition and entanglement.
Fast journey to qubit-land
Suppose I spin a coin on a desk and ask, “Is it heads or tails?” You’d in all probability say, “What?” as a result of my query does not make a lot sense. Earlier than the coin settles on a facet, it primarily exists as each choices concurrently. Consider this dizzying coin as being in a “superposition.”
For those who interrupt its superposition to look at its destiny — that’s, make the coin cease spinning — you’ll be able to’t carry again the precise state of limbo. When you break superposition, it is damaged perpetually.
Now let’s modify the case to incorporate two cash spinning subsequent to one another. This time, I’ve a situation: If coin A lands on heads, so will coin B. These cash at the moment are interdependent, so to talk. Every coin’s superposition is “entangled” within the different’s.
Changes to coin A’s superposition instantaneously have an effect on coin B’s. Even when solely coin A stops spinning, as an example, you achieve information about coin B – thus breaking its superposition, too. This is able to ring true even when the cash are on reverse ends of the universe.
Mark Garlick/Getty Photographs
OK, you are in all probability considering: These analogies kind of rely on the thoughts of the observer. You are proper. However that is as a result of we’re speaking about cash. With quantum particles like electrons and photons, these items actually, bodily occur.
Touring again to the quantum computing-verse, superposition determines the state of a bit. Classical bits exist as both 0 or 1, however qubits, fabricated from quantum particles, may be in superposition — 0 and 1 on the similar time. Most significantly, they retrieve knowledge whereas nonetheless in that state.
As you’ll be able to think about, qubits zip by way of calculations at unfathomable speeds, testing a number of iterations concurrently and entangling with different qubits to transmit data instantaneously. That is the overall gist.
For context, Google and IBM quantum computer systems evenly distribute qubits on a grid, utilizing what’s referred to as superconducting quantum {hardware}. Adjoining qubits can entangle to speak data. Webber’s firm zeroes in on trapped ion {hardware}, which permits qubits to maneuver freely and collaborate anyplace on a grid. Both means, although, extra qubits equals exponentially extra computing energy.
IBM’s quantum laptop.
James Martin/CNET
However what number of of those qubits should sync as much as reap the benefits of bitcoin’s vulnerability window?
Problem accepted: Hack bitcoin
Here is what we all know thus far: Bitcoin transactions have a window throughout which they’re susceptible to quantum computer systems — however not classical computer systems and undoubtedly not folks. That is as a result of quantum techniques are full of qubits, firing away and performing calculations at speeds the human mind can barely comprehend.
Utilizing exterior analysis, Webber laid out what number of qubits are wanted to penetrate that window, uncovering some stable estimations. However recall the delicacy of qubits. If something goes incorrect in a quantum laptop, superposition is interrupted and all the valuable quantum knowledge may be misplaced perpetually. And issues go incorrect.
To forestall that catastrophe, quantum programmers do one thing reasonably intuitive. They only use extra qubits. It is referred to as quantum error correction.
A conceptual illustration of quantum particles working and entangling with one another.
Getty Photographs
Saving for simplification, they throw a military of qubits at each computation to extend the possibilities of appropriate knowledge. For instance, if 9/10 qubits provided the identical answer, it might be secure to say that is appropriate.
“To have one fairly high-quality, logical qubit — it is not excellent, nevertheless it’s good — it is one thing like 1,000 bodily qubits for one,” Webber stated. Thus, he multiplied his preliminary estimation by 1,000 to get a closing reply.
Bingo, it’d take about 317 million qubits to hack bitcoin in a single hour. For those who’re taking a look at a 10-minute window, “it might simply be a bigger quantity,” he stated. “Most likely six instances extra.” That might put the variety of qubits into the billions. We’re not even near that time simply but.
“If you wish to break it extra slowly,” Webber added, “it requires much less qubits general — so one thing like 13 million to interrupt it in at some point.”
Webber is not the one one desirous about how quantum computing might bypass cryptocurrency safety. The US Nationwide Institute of Requirements and Expertise, as an example, is on the hunt for quantum-proof cryptography algorithms to maintain cryptocurrency safe, whereas the Ethereum Basis is investigating notions of quantum resistance.
Although we have nonetheless obtained a methods to go earlier than we arrive at a bitcoin quantum hack, Webber urges desirous about advances now: “Have a look at the transition of classical computing from vacuum tubes of 10 bits, or nonetheless many that they had early on, to the extremes that we’ve got now.
“Absolutely, quantum computing will undergo an analogous transition.”